WebOct 24, 2024 · Saying ‘It’ in Spanish as the Direct Object of a Verb As the direct object of a verb, the translation of "it" varies with gender. Use lo when the pronoun it refers to a masculine noun or la when it refers to a feminine noun. ¿Viste el coche? No lo vi. (Did you see the car? I didn't see it. If you want to politely tell someone to, well… WebSep 23, 2024 · "I love you" in Spanish is "te quiero," pronounced "tay kee-EHRR-oh." This can be used with your family, friends, romantic partners, pets, and others. Another way to say "I love you" in Spanish is "te amo," pronounced "tay AH-moh."
